Full Job Description
Job Description

Key Responsibilities
  • Design, build, and maintain scalable test automation frameworks from the ground up to support UI, API, and end-to-end testing.
  • Develop and execute automated test solutions using TypeScript, JavaScript, and Playwright to ensure application quality and reliability.
  • Implement robust API and backend automation strategies, including service validation and integration testing.
  • Drive adoption of Behavior-Driven Development (BDD) practices using Cucumber/Gherkin to improve collaboration and test coverage.
  • Integrate automated testing into CI/CD pipelines and support continuous testing initiatives across development lifecycles.
  • Lead automation efforts from requirements gathering through implementation, troubleshooting, and production readiness with minimal supervision.
  • Mentor engineers through code reviews, best practices, engineering standards, and automation strategy guidance.
  • Evaluate and implement AI-powered testing solutions, leveraging tools such as GitHub Copilot, AI Agents, and MCP-based automation approaches to improve efficiency and quality.


Basic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ree, or equivalent work experience
- Five to six years of relevant work experience with programming concepts, development logic or automating simple to medium complexity processes

Preferred Skills & Qualifications
  • Test Automation Frameworks: Design, build, and maintain scalable UI, API, and end-to-end automation frameworks.
  • Playwright, TypeScript & JavaScript: Expert-level experience developing automated test solutions using modern web technologies.
  • API & Backend Testing: Hands-on experience with API automation, service validation, and tools such as Postman or Bruno.
  • BDD & Agile Delivery: Experience implementing Cucumber/Gherkin, Behavior-Driven Development (BDD), and Agile/Scrum methodologies.
  • CI/CD & DevOps: Strong knowledge of GitHub Actions, GitLab, Jenkins, Azure DevOps, continuous testing, and Git-based source control.
  • Cloud & Container Technologies: Experience with AWS, Docker, Kubernetes, and cloud-native testing strategies.
  • AI-Driven Quality Engineering: Experience leveraging GitHub Copilot, AI Agents, MCP, intelligent test generation, and self-healing automation.
  • Quality & Performance Testing: Knowledge of performance, load, scalability, security, and penetration testing practices.
  • Technical Leadership: Proven ability to lead automation initiatives, mentor engineers, conduct code reviews, and establish engineering standards.
  • Metrics & Compliance: Experience with quality dashboards, test coverage reporting, automation metrics, and regulated environments (PCI, PII, HIPAA).


Location expectations
This role requires working from a U.S. Bank location three (3) or more days per week.
